Chi Minghong laughed heartily, but before the laughter ended, a large net suddenly engulfed them, and they had no choice but to abandon the car and flee!

Xu Huo climbed onto the rooftop, while Chi Minghong, hit by a prop, landed on the balconies of the lower floors.

With one high and one low, they dodged the drones’ shots as they raced towards the New Xiangyang Energy Plant. As more people joined the pursuit, Xu Huo contemplated his escape, but suddenly, a deafening explosion came from diagonally ahead. The shockwave, spreading out, shattered the nearby residential windows, and the immense heatwave scorched every inch of air nearby, unavoidable even on the rooftop!

The loud sound attracted the attention of most of the players present. However, upon looking back, the explosion site did not spout flames but continued to emit blue-black smoke!

Within three seconds, the city’s alarms sounded, piercing through the air. Robots scattered throughout the city began to cyclically announce: "Level D poisonous gas leak event, residents are advised to stay indoors and wear their gas masks while waiting for further government directives. Before that, please do not move around unnecessarily, thank you for your cooperation."

Xu Huo noticed that the level of the gas leak announced by robots varied by location, with higher levels closer to the explosion site, which was near the New Xiangyang Energy Plant.

It’s still unclear whether the energy plant exploded, but a significant number of people, including players, surged from that vicinity.

The streets turned chaotic, and ordinary citizens, informed by robots to stay indoors, uncontrollably rushed to distant locations.

"Looks like the released gas is dangerous," Chi Minghong caught up with him, "Still going?"

"With protective suits, it shouldn’t be a big problem," Xu Huo handed her an injector, "An exclusively concocted antitoxin, useful when needed."

Chi Minghong had already changed into a protective suit, and through the gas mask, she gave him a thumbs up, and then the two headed towards the energy plant.

Other nearby players also moved towards the plant, but according to emergency measures of District 002, they were not the primary rescue force, so they didn’t head directly to the explosion site but worked with robots on the periphery to manage the poison gas.

However, the blast wave had carried the gas too far, and whether the robots were absorbing or using other materials to bind the gas, it was impossible to deal with the poison in a short time. Over time, people on the streets began to fall unconscious from poisoning.

The poison wasn’t potent enough to cause contact poisoning, but the situation was exacerbated by some wearing their gas masks improperly or others looting from those with damaged masks.

Once people started falling on the streets, others watching became panicked, and those in the areas notified of the Level D gas leak also poured out onto the streets—today, in alignment with martial law, civilian flying devices were locked down by the government, so they had to leave on foot.

Many people gathered on the streets, and even players couldn’t manage the crowd, so the focus of the nearby players quickly shifted from chasing members of the Holy Sword Society and players from other districts to evacuating the crowd and providing first aid to the injured.

Xu Huo and Chi Minghong also successfully escaped.

It was only when they arrived at the New Xiangyang Energy Plant that they realized the explosion had occurred next to a development company near the energy plant. After the poison gas leaked, the most affected was the energy plant, which explained why so many players had come out earlier.

Clearly, the explosion was man-made. Some players from other districts were engaged in a defense battle with players from District 002. Despite the explosion, the energy plant wasn’t destroyed; except for the outer buildings that were demolished. Using a huge oval pattern as a boundary, the main structure of the energy plant remained intact.

Xu Huo’s gaze shifted back and forth between the two fighting factions, finally focusing on a player standing next to the energy plant’s main gate wearing a grey coat, who appeared to be controlling the defense prop. Other than him, most players were participating in the battle, and the few who weren’t were scattered around protecting specific buildings.

As for the people from the Holy Sword Society, he had seen one of them earlier – the Rank-B player he had fought with, who was now wearing a red protective suit with two semi-transparent, football-like objects glowing beside him. Following his pointing, one of them emitted three swift whooshing sounds in quick succession, aggressively striking the defensive barrier outside the energy plant!

Unexpectedly, the collision did not make a loud noise. The defensive barrier acted like a soft convex surface; after the spherical prop struck it, several ripple-like flashes of white light appeared, seeming to dissipate the impact force. In fact, the prop ball was deeply embedded in the barrier and did not rebound immediately, but after two seconds, the white light on the barrier rebounded, as if gathering force for a counterattack, and then finally knocked the prop ball off!

However, the rebound seemed uncontrollable as the prop ball flew towards a building on the right, causing another loud boom!

"That explosion just now was probably caused by this thing," Chi Minghong tried to minimize his presence. "The people from the Holy Sword Society aren’t very effective. Such a defensive barrier and they can’t break through it. If above ground doesn’t work, why not go underground!"

Coincidentally, players from the Holy Sword Society thought similarly. While the player in the red protective suit was attacking from the front, another player controlled a Mechanical Pangolin, drilling a hole directly on the side of the mechanical plant and burrowing in.

A mechanical animal might not be effective in combat, but it’s a different story if it’s carrying a bag of explosives!

"Boom!!!" A flash of fire first appeared from the boundary of the defensive barrier. As several bursts of flames erupted, players who had come to suppress the explosion with their props were forced to retreat, and the massive outer defensive barrier swelled and formed layers of bulges under pressure, bursting open after a few seconds!

High-temperature heat waves burst forth, and nearby players instantly changed directions, teleporting to safer places to start the second round of combat. Meanwhile, the player in the red protective suit also led others into the energy plant!

Once people entered the energy plant, even if they restrained themselves, it was difficult to ensure the safety of the building, let alone the fact that one side had no intention of holding back.

As two flashes of silver light passed, the energy plant was cleaved from the middle and top, turning instantly into three segments. One of the segments slid directly to the ground along the sloped cut surface, creating a loud crash and also causing different degrees of depressions in the ground. From these depressions, one could barely see the specially made metal plates and narrow gaps that shouldn’t exist underground – these were the routes for underground pipelines!

Seizing the opportunity, Xu Huo and Chi Minghong darted into the collapsed building, pulverized a metal plate near the ground, threw a few smoke bombs inside, and shouted "Poison gas leak!" before jumping in.
